Listed Buildings in Charlton Marshall Conservation Area
12 listed buildings have been identified within the Charlton Marshall Conservation Area in England, including 1 Grade I, 11 Grade II.
| # | Building Name | Grade |
| 1 | Church of St MaryDT11 9NY | Grade I |
| 2 | 276, Bournemouth RoadDT11 9NG | Grade II |
| 3 | 284, Bournemouth RoadDT11 9NG | Grade II |
| 4 | Dr Charles Sloper Monument and Railings in the Churchyard, Immediately East of Chancel of Church of St MaryDT11 9NY | Grade II |
| 5 | Elizabeth Horlock Monument in the Churchyard, 6 Metres North of Tower of Church of St MaryDT11 9NT | Grade II |
| 6 | Long CottageDT11 9NG | Grade II |
| 7 | Milestone Approximately 700 Metres South East of Church of St MaryDT11 9NH | Grade II |
| 8 | Old Dairy CottageDT11 9PJ | Grade II |
| 9 | Pump House Village PumpDT11 9NH | Grade II |
| 10 | Street Monument, in the Churchyard, 6 Metres South of Nave of Church of St MaryDT11 9NY | Grade II |
| 11 | Street Monument in the Churchyard, 7 Metres South of Nave of Church of St MaryDT11 9NY | Grade II |
| 12 | Unidentified Monument, in the Churchyard, 4 Metres North of Aisle of Church of St MaryDT11 9NT | Grade II |
